Day 6. Our focus for today – traffic signs and commandments. When we drive on a road, traffic signs can keep us safe if we obey them. This is what Cory found on the kitchen counter this morning:
When we travel along our journey in life, we can be safe if we follow the commandments that God has asked us to obey. By following His commandments we can stay on the strait and narrow path (although when we stray, repentance will help us get back on the right path) and that will eventually lead us back to our Heavenly Father. When we do this we are learning to choose the right.
Getting baptized is one of God’s commandments. Following the prophet, reading and studying the scriptures and listening to the promptings of the Holy Ghost will also keep us safe.

I had to get a little creative with the treat aspect for this mini lesson. I told Cory that kisses and hugs are signs that we love him. Also, a dove is a sign of peace and Christ has asked us to be peacemakers.
